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Angolan free-tailed bat | She Crab |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Malacostraca (Crustaceans)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Decapoda (Decapoda) |
| Family | Molossidae | Potamidae |
| Genus | Mops | Geothelphusa |
| Species | Mops condylurus | Geothelphusa tsayae |
